2. Fundamental Concepts of Reward Systems in Games

a. Types of rewards: immediate vs. latent

Rewards in games can be classified broadly into immediate, such as instant coins or power-ups, and latent, which require effort or time to unlock, like rare items or story revelations. Immediate rewards satisfy the player’s desire for instant gratification, while latent rewards build anticipation, encouraging sustained engagement over longer periods.

b. The role of randomness and probability in reward distribution

Incorporating randomness—via chance-based mechanics—introduces unpredictability, making each playthrough unique. Probabilistic reward systems, such as loot drops or bonus chances, leverage player curiosity. Proper calibration ensures that rewards feel fair yet exciting, balancing the risk and reward to motivate continued play without causing frustration.

c. Balancing reward frequency and value to maintain interest

A key principle is reward pacing. Frequent small rewards keep players engaged, while sporadic larger rewards create moments of intense excitement. Striking the right balance prevents boredom and discouragement, ensuring players remain motivated to explore deeper layers of the game.

3. Designing Effective Hidden Reward Mechanics

a. The importance of visual cues and feedback

Visual signals—such as shimmering highlights or subtle animations—alert players to potential rewards. Feedback mechanisms, including sounds or haptic responses, reinforce discovery and guide exploration without explicit instructions. For instance, a softly glowing icon might hint at a hidden bonus, encouraging players to investigate further.

b. Creating layered reward structures for depth

Layered rewards involve multiple tiers—initial discovery leads to secondary, more valuable rewards. This depth sustains interest by rewarding curiosity and exploration. A game might hide a small coin in plain sight, but uncovering it could unlock a larger treasure or unlock a new feature, as seen in many modern slot games.

c. Ensuring fairness while maintaining excitement

Designers must balance unpredictability with fairness. Transparent reward chances, combined with random mechanics, prevent player frustration. Properly communicated probabilities and consistent reward logic foster trust, even when certain rewards are hidden or conditional.

5. Psychological Principles Behind Hidden Rewards in Le Pharaoh

a. The concept of variable ratio reinforcement

Le Pharaoh’s reward mechanics align with the principle of variable ratio reinforcement, where rewards are given after unpredictable numbers of actions. This unpredictability maximizes engagement, as players remain eager to see when the next bonus will occur—mirroring classic psychological findings that variable schedules produce the highest response rates.

b. Anticipation and the thrill of unlocking new rewards

The layered rewards create anticipation—players are motivated by the possibility of unlocking a rare bonus or feature. This anticipation sustains interest and encourages repeated exploration of hidden mechanics, much like how treasure hunts invigorate players with the promise of discovery.

c. The role of visual and auditory cues in reinforcing discovery

Effective use of visual cues—such as glowing symbols—and auditory signals—like chimes or celebratory sounds—reinforce moments of discovery. These cues serve as positive feedback, making players more likely to seek out similar rewards in future sessions.
